Ferroelectric And Dielectric Properties Of Electroactive Oligomers And Nanocomposites, Kristin Leigh Kraemer Aug 2013

Ferroelectric And Dielectric Properties Of Electroactive Oligomers And Nanocomposites, Kristin Leigh Kraemer

Department of Physics and Astronomy: Dissertations, Theses, and Student Research

Polyvinylidene fluoride (PVDF) and its copolymers have been well established as ferroelectric polymers. The dielectric and ferroelectric properties for vinylidene fluoride (VDF) oligomer thin films were investigated. By synthesizing oligomers instead of long polymer chains, films with higher crystalinity can be formed and the locations of oligomers can be controlled for applications such as molecular electronics.

Evidence of ferroelectricity was observed in oligomer thin films evaporated onto room temperature substrates and by Langmuir-Blodgett (LB) deposition.
